I’m really not so sure. That WC gave him belief that he really was one of the best in the world and I think that early injection of confidence (not to mention the top 16 seeding at poor Ian McCulloch’s expense!) propelled him to where he is today.

If you analyse his game, his long potting is excellent (but interestingly, not very good at all on a single ball to win a frame), his breakbuilding is good and I would say slightly overrated (Allen who I’d say is top end of second-tier is about 60 centuries behind him and is 4 years younger and Bingham whose first 15 years on tour were basically negligible is also 60 behind), his safety is average, his finesse/touch is poor and his tactical nous non-existent.

He might be one of those who hovered in/out of the 16 and possibly a couple of rankers. But I honestly don’t understand how he’s a TC winner with the game he has.
